튜플자료형

튜플자료형은 사람들이 마음대로 값을 바꾸지 못하게하기위해 쓰게 되었습니다.

사용법: a = (1, 2, 3) a = (1, )a = 1, 2, 3, 4, 5

※튜플자료형에 값이 한개라면 뒤에 콤마(,)를 붙여야합니다.


튜플자료형의오류

만약 값을 수정하려한다면

Traceback (most recent call last):

  File "<pyshell#2>", line 1, in <module>

    a[0] = 2

TypeError: 'tuple' object does not support item assignment

과같은 오류가 나게됩니다.


인덱싱

1
2
= (12'a''b')
a[0]
cs

결과는 다음과같이 1이나옵니다.


슬라이싱

1
2
= (12'a''b')
a[1:]
cs

결과는 인덱스값 1부터끝까지니까 (2, 'a', 'b')가나오게 됩니다.


더하기

1
2
3
= (12)
= (34)
+ b
cs

결과는 (1, 2, 3, 4)입니다.


곱하기

1
2
= (12)
* 3
cs

결과는 (1, 2, 1, 2, 1, 2)입니다.



여기까지 포스팅을 마치도록 하겠습니다.

튜플자료형 -끝-


'Python' 카테고리의 다른 글

집합자료형  (0) 2018.02.13
사전 자료형  (0) 2018.01.23
리스트자료형  (0) 2018.01.23
문자열관련(2)  (0) 2018.01.23
문자열관련(1)  (0) 2018.01.17

+ Recent posts